Iowa State Downs Baylor in Ames

It was a game until 12:00 minutes left to go when Iowa State went lights out from the field and Baylor had no response.

Let me stop you right there. Baylor is good, we're actually really good. Iowa State was just great and at home on top of that.

I won't belabor the point, but to be calling doom and gloom on this team is just simply knee-jerk. Your Baylor Bears have two losses, to teams with a combined zero losses. That should say something to you. If it doesn't let me add this: neither of those losses have been at home.

There are some areas of concern (transition defense to name one) and a SERIOUS problem (turnovers), but to be worried about the direction of this team is to be equating losses to football losses.

DeAndre Kane absolutely killed us tonight. I think it is safe to say that without him Iowa State would have gone quietly in to the night. The cyclones are good, and if you don't have them as your Big 12 favorites right now you are doing it wrong. The Big 12 has always been tough and winning on the road is a luxury. I won't belabor everything that is out there right now on this game, but while we have to figure out our turnover issue, we don't need to be worrying about the course of this team.
